CAF and TECNO Unveil Exciting Sponsorship for Africa Cup of Nations

The Confédération Africaine de Football (“CAF”) and TECNO concluded a Sponsorship Agreement making TECNO the Official Global Partner of the TotalEnergies CAF Africa Cup of Nations (“AFCON”) Morocco 2025 and TotalEnergies CAF AFCON Kenya, Tanzania and Uganda 2027.
The new Agreement was announced in Nairobi Kenya, one of the host countries of the TotalEnergies CAF AFCON 2027 by the CAF General Secretary, Véron Mosengo-Omba and TECNO Vice President, Shiming Jiang.
CAF President Dr Patrice Motsepe said: “The impressive growth and success of the TotalEnergies CAF Africa Cup of Nations has resulted in several exciting sponsorship agreements being concluded by CAF with African and international partners. The partnership with TECNO will contribute to the TotalEnergies CAF Africa Cup of Nations, which is the biggest sporting event in Africa, continuing to grow and reach new markets and audiences. On behalf of CAF and its 54 Member Associations, we would like to thank TECNO for investing in African football.”
The Vice President of Transsion Holdings, Benjamin Jiang said: “This renewed partnership is a testament to the deep trust and shared success we’ve built with CAF. In our previous collaboration, we witnessed how football ignited passion and inspired dreams, and how AI-powered smart technologies became powerful tools to connect and empower millions across Africa. That’s why this partnership goes beyond the game—it stands as a symbol of ambition and a platform where young people can shine, united by an unstoppable spirit of progress. It reflects our shared vision of harnessing AI-driven innovation to shape a brighter future for Africa. This renewed collaboration marks a significant milestone in TECNO’s journey forward.”
TECNO’s role as an Official Global Partner and Exclusive Partner in the Smartphone category will deepen its engagement and enhance its visibility benefiting from additional media and social media activation rights that will enable TECNO to connect more closely with young people and share the joy of football and inspire a shared spirit of daring and progress across Africa.
Additionally, TECNO will continue its “Dream Field Renovation” Campaign in collaboration with CAF, which was launched in 2024 to renovate 100 football fields across Africa by 2028.
This initiative aims to promote healthy living, foster youth engagement and ensure access to quality playing fields in underserved communities, reflecting TECNO’s “Stop at Nothing” ethos. (CAF)
